- Stadium | Definition, History, Facts | Britannica
stadium, enclosure that combines broad space for athletic games and other exhibitions with large seating capacity for spectators The name derives from the Greek unit of measurement, the stade, the distance covered in the original Greek footraces (about 600 feet [180 metres])
- Stadium Info - BMO Stadium
BMO Stadium is the sports and entertainment icon in the Heart of LA Opened in 2018 as the first open-air stadium built in Los Angeles since 1962, the 22,000-seat soccer stadium (24,000 capacity for concerts) is the home of Los Angeles Football Club (LAFC) and Angel City Football Club (ACFC)
